Porteous Family Funeral Directors was established by Mark Porteous. Since opening his first office in Juniper Green in 2006, the company’s reputation has grown through personal recommendation and we now also operate from a number of additional offices throughout Edinburgh and the Lothians. There are now two generations of the Porteous family in the company. Mark, his wife Yvonne and son Grant work with a dedicated team of staff, who between them have many years’ experience within the funeral profession. They are all committed to offering families the best possible service and take seriously their responsibilities of caring and helping families at a difficult time. Porteous Family Funeral Directors is a member of SAIF (National Society of Allied & Independent Funeral Directors) and abide strictly by their Code of Practice. This gives our families reassurance that our standards of conduct are regulated and regularly monitored. Copies of the Code of Practice can be supplied in any branch.
